How To Fix CRM_MKTTG_SET035 - Reload is not possible; target group still exists


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CRM_MKTTG_SET - CRM Marketing: Messages Profile Set

  • Message number: 035

  • Message text: Reload is not possible; target group still exists

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CRM_MKTTG_SET035 - Reload is not possible; target group still exists ?

    The SAP error message CRM_MKTTG_SET035 indicates that a reload operation for a target group is not possible because the target group still exists. This typically occurs in the context of SAP Customer Relationship Management (CRM) when you are trying to reload or refresh a target group that has not been fully processed or is still in use.

    Cause:

    1. Existing Target Group: The target group you are trying to reload is still active or has not been deleted or processed completely.
    2. Open Sessions: There may be open sessions or processes that are still using the target group.
    3. Data Locking: The target group might be locked due to ongoing transactions or processes.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you can follow these steps:

    1. Check Target Group Status:

      • Go to the target group management area in SAP CRM and check the status of the target group. Ensure that it is not in use or locked.
    2. Delete or Process the Target Group:

      • If the target group is no longer needed, consider deleting it. If it is still required, ensure that all necessary processes related to it are completed.
    3. Check for Open Sessions:

      • Verify if there are any open sessions or transactions that are using the target group. Close or complete those sessions.
    4. Use Transaction Codes:

      • You can use transaction codes like CRMD_ORDER or CRMD_ORDERADM_H to check for any related orders or activities that might be using the target group.
    5. Consult Logs:

      • Check the application logs (transaction SLG1) for any additional error messages or warnings that might provide more context about the issue.
    6. System Restart:

      • In some cases, a system restart or a refresh of the application server may help clear any locks or sessions that are causing the issue.
    7. Contact SAP Support:

      • If the issue persists after trying the above steps, consider reaching out to SAP support for further assistance. They may provide specific guidance based on your system configuration.
